I have read a lot of information about r6 shock absorber but can I use one from 08-2013 ?
ShowBizWolf has a 2010 R6 shock on her bike, I believe. So, it should be fine.
Here's what the wiki says:
Quote
2006 and newer R6 shocks are known to work. "R6S" shocks will NOT. Spring color does not matter, they come in red, yellow, silver or black.
--The shock needs to have the horizontally mounted reservoir; a vertically mounted one will not fit.
--Check the bottom end of the shock to make sure it has a clevis style bottom mount... meaning, it has the same u-shaped mount on the bottom that the stock GS shock has. If the R6 shock you're looking at has an eye-bolt at the bottom, it will not work because it will not fit together with the GS's linkage.
